FTSE 250 movers: Elementis climbs, Cairn slides

By Duncan Ferris

Date: Monday 28 Oct 2019

LONDON (ShareCast) - (Sharecast News) - London's FTSE 250 was 0.21% higher at 20,145.09 in afternoon trade on Monday, with Elementis leading the index upward.
The specialty chemicals company climbed ahead of the release of its third quarter trading statement on Thursday, while Drax was also in the green after analysts at HSBC raised their price target for the stock from 320.0p to 360.0p.

Airtel Africa continued to climb after reporting sustained growth across its voice data and mobile money operations in its interim results on Friday as its customer base grew by 10.4% to 104.0m.

Down at the other end of the index, Cairn Energy retreated after it said that its Alom-1 well offshore Mexico was found to be dry and has now been plugged and abandoned, adding that it now expects an outcome on its long-running tax dispute with the Indian government by next summer.

Aston Martin Lagonda was weaker after a downgrade to 'underperform' at Bank of America Merrill Lynch, which said it sees a "significant increase in financial risk".

Analysts said: "The recent refinancing shows the significant liquidity issues Aston Martin is facing. Furthermore, the new PIK bond issue in late September, at a very high yield (c15%), and optionality to draw a further $100m at 15% yield contingent upon securing 1,400 orders for DBX, is only a temporary fix, in our view. AML may need to raise more equity in 2021E.

"With significantly increased leverage, we think the company would not be well positioned for any external shock with close to no more borrowing capacity."

Ferrexpo fell after saying that chief executive officer Kostyantin Zhevago would temporarily step down to focus on resolving matters related to one of his former businesses in Ukraine. The company has appointed chief financial officer Chris Mawe as acting CEO.
